Accessing Property Records at Your Fingertips: A Guide to Free Access

In today's digital age, information is readily available at our fingertips. This includes property records, which are essential for researchers. Luckily, you don't need to scour complicated bureaucracies to access this valuable information. Numerous cost-effective online resources provide instant access to property records, making the process easy.

  • Explore your local government's website. Many counties and cities offer online portals where you can query public records, including property deeds, tax assessments, and ownership history.
  • Harness dedicated property record websites. Several platforms specialize in aggregating and organizing property data from various sources. These sites often present user-friendly interfaces and advanced search options.
  • Be aware that some records may be subject to specific regulations. You may need to request a formal application for certain types of information.

By leveraging these free resources, you can empower yourself with the knowledge needed to make informed decisions about property.

Unlocking the Potential of Public Property Records

Public property records serve as a vital tool for understanding land ownership and property history. These comprehensive databases contain invaluable information on real estate transactions, building permits, assessments, and other crucial details. By leveraging the power of public property records, individuals, businesses, and researchers can gain a wealth of knowledge to facilitate informed decisions in various domains.

From researching property values for investment purposes to uncovering historical trends in land use, public property records provide a unique perspective into the evolution of communities. Moreover, they play a fundamental role in ensuring openness in real estate transactions and protecting against fraud.

  • Investigating property records can reveal valuable trends about neighborhood demographics, economic activity, and environmental characteristics.
  • Law enforcement agencies utilize property records to track criminals, investigate crimes, and secure information related to property-related offenses.
  • Archivists leverage property records to reconstruct the narrative of communities, understand past urban development, and shed light on social interactions.
